JULY RENO MEET UPDATE: I just went to visit my son at UNR last week and stopped by the brand new pool that the July meet will be held. It is absolutely incredible that the city has built a facility like this for their community and that WE get to bring our swimmers there. The meet will be divided into 3 sessions with the Senior swimmers racing from 8-noon, younger kids from 1-4pm and then the top 8 in each event from the previous two sessions will race during the 6pm finals. There are lots of nearby hotels (with the Atlantis and Home 2 Suites being less than a mile away from the Moana Pool.) The meet will be just Saturday and Sunday (July 12-13), so arriving Friday to Reno is perfect!
